    SANKUANZ_FW13

    ... a break from the drab monotony of [dirty] blacks & greys of the artisan crowd...

    although established in 2006, this is SANKUANZ's first full-on presentation (at Shanghai Fashion Week last week); interesting collisions of military, ethnic (nepal/tibet-inspired), religious in a more or less cohesive collection... and a fun one too, with various collaboration items between artists and fellow designers, including shoe designer kim kiroic...

    even though still relatively raw and in need to ground his own voice, seems quite promising and hopefully will see strong improvements and clear evolution down the line... :)
